Wraithmarked Creative has undertaken creating the most beautifully illustrated version of Douglas Adams’ novels from his Hitchhiker’s Guide to the Galaxy series. This omnibus edition includes new covers by Tom Kidd and Chee Fong as well as forty-two (42, a very important number!) new full color illustrations to grace the insides of this tome.
I have been honored to contribute two new end paper works for this. As a life long fan, it was a real joy and professional milestone to create these oil paintings.
As a lesson for all artists out there, and a reinforcement of the beliefs I teach as a mentor that you can never know how commissions will sometimes ‘find’ you, it was a wonderful circumstantial meeting which made this project possible for me.
I was at DragonSteel convention in Salt Lake City last year, waiting in the lobby of the hotel just before my flight to hand off a drawing to the winner of my Donato’s Drawing Drawing lottery when Bryce O’Connor spotted me and stopped to grab a seat. Bryce, the CEO of Wraithmarked, had approached me at the con earlier in the weekend, but if you know convention floors, we barely had more than a few sentences in discussion before we moved on.
In the lobby we were able to talk in greater length about possible collaborations when Bryce revealed that Wraithmarked was negotiating to land the Hitchhiker’s Guide books from the Adams’ Estate for a limited edition treatment. I shared my love of those books, my story of meeting Douglas decades ago, and said to call me if that deal came through as I would love to contribute something.
